Like today… Al-Ahly defeats Al-Sekka Al-Hadid and is crowned champion of the cup for the first time in its history

On this day, March 28, 1924, it was achieved Al-Ahly His first title as champion of the Egypt Cup, “the Excellence Cup at the time,” after his success in defeating Al-Sekka Al-Hadid in the final of the third edition of the tournament, in the rematch after the two teams tied 0-0 in the first match that was held two weeks before. Al-Ahly did not content himself with one goal, but scored four goals for the Al-Sekka team. The strong iron, led by the father of Egyptian football, Hussein Hegazy.

Al-Ahly’s goals were scored by Mahmoud Mokhtar Al-Tatch (two goals), Ahmed Mokhtar, and Khalil Hosni, while Al-Sikka’s only goal was scored by Hussein Hegazy. The match was not completed, because Al-Sikka fans entered the stadium ten minutes before the end of the match in protest against the defeat of Hegazy’s team.

The Red Giant won 43 general league championships, 39 Egyptian Cup titles, 13 local Super Cup titles, 7 Sultan Hussein Championship titles, 16 Cairo Region League titles, one United Arab Republic Cup title, and one Egyptian Federation Cup title.

Al-Ahly succeeded in winning the African Cup Winners’ Cup 4 times in 1984, 1985, 1986 and 1993, and Al-Ahly club won 11 African Champions League titles (1982 – 1987 – 2001 – 2005 – 2006 – 2008 – 2012 – 2013 – 2020 – 2021 – 2023). )

The Red Genie won the Confederation once in 2014, and was crowned the African Super Cup 8 times in 2002, 2006, 2007, 2009, 2013, 2014, 2020 and 2021, and achieved a single title in the Afro-Asian Cup in 1998, crowning the Red Genie with 25 continental titles so far.

Throughout its long history, Al-Ahly Club combined the league and cup championships 18 times, the first of which was in the “1948-1949” season, the first season in which the league competition was held, in which the Red Giant was crowned, and it also succeeded in winning the Egypt Cup title at the expense of Zamalek, “Farouk at the time.” In extra time “3-1”
